The average bus between Frankfurt am Main and Edersee takes 4h 51m and the fastest bus takes 4h 42m. The bus service runs several times per day from Frankfurt am Main to Edersee. Buses run twice daily between Frankfurt am Main and Edersee. The earliest departure is at 4:05 AM at night, and the last departure from Frankfurt am Main is at 5:25 AM which arrives into Edersee at 10:07 AM. All services require a transfer at Kassel and take an average of 4h 51m. The schedules shown below are for the next available departures.

No, there is no direct bus from Frankfurt am Main to Edersee. However, there are services departing from Frankfurt am Main station and arriving at Edersee station via Kassel.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 51m.
Frankfurt am Main to Edersee bus services, operated by FlixBus, depart from Frankfurt central train station.
Frankfurt am Main to Edersee bus services, operated by FlixBus, arrive at Bad Wildungen Bahnhof station.
The distance between Frankfurt am Main and Edersee is 121.3 km. The road distance is 239 km.
You can take a bus from Frankfurt central train station to Edertal-Hemfurth Sperrmauer Ostseite via Kassel, Kassel Bahnhof Wilhelmshöhe, and Bad Wildungen Bahnhof in around 5h 33m.
